No, GM can't advertise that. The fuel economy figures are not posted on window stickers, because only the EPA can rate for MPG, and the EPA will not test the H2. So any improvement in MPG has to be determined by the owner. It's just that GM can't say anything positive or negative on MPG since the EPA doesn't test.
I have heard that the Vortec family of engines did receive some airflow modifications to their basic structure, and the engine in the H2 is a Vortec. Not a full generational change in engine technology, but at least an "improvement" I doubt that it's a programming change in the main computor or TCM, but it could be worth looking into your TCM chip for improving performance.

Just to join the opinions I have a 2003, very early production. My average according to the meter is 10.8. This is 50/50 (Highway) and I consider myself to have a LIGHT foot. My calculations are always about 2 mpg higher.
Straight highway I calculated 15.5 at best. I just wonder how accurate theses GM meters are, should we trust them, I would suggest to calculate your own milage.
